is_orthonormal
¶
Check if the vectors are orthonormal.
Parameters:
-
vectors(list[ndarray]) –A list of
np.ndarrayvectors, each given as a 1-D array or a column/row vector.
Returns:
-
bool–True if vectors are orthonormal; False otherwise.
Examples:
The following vectors are an example of an orthonormal set of vectors in \(\mathbb{R}^3\).
\[
\begin{pmatrix}
1 \\ 0 \\ 0
\end{pmatrix}, \quad
\begin{pmatrix}
0 \\ 1 \\ 0
\end{pmatrix}, \quad \text{and} \quad
\begin{pmatrix}
0 \\ 0 \\ 1
\end{pmatrix}
\]
To check these are a known set of orthonormal vectors:
import numpy as np
from toqito.matrix_props import is_orthonormal
v_1 = np.array([1, 0, 0])
v_2 = np.array([0, 1, 0])
v_3 = np.array([0, 0, 1])
v = [v_1, v_2, v_3]
print(is_orthonormal(v))
